Output d59f2606cb596a37b098d313776098fb7a66457ef7a14a26020a8f361d25e507:0

value
2967913
script pubkey
OP_0 OP_PUSHBYTES_20 e5e852c9862257bd522327b8fd648675e4cd58f5
address
bc1quh599jvxyftm653ry7u06eyxwhjv6k84s38npr
transaction
d59f2606cb596a37b098d313776098fb7a66457ef7a14a26020a8f361d25e507
confirmations
49979
spent
true